WHO ARE WE LOOKING FOR?
When applying to the DeepTech Accelerator, it is important that the company has a clear science-based focus, a functioning team, and a well-thought-out foundation for both technology development and commercial application. Admission criteria:
- The company is registered in Estonia (no later than the start of the program)
- The company has a strong connection with an Estonian university or research and development institution (a team member with a valid employment relationship, including PhD students).
- The company has not previously received government grants (e.g. ÄRGAS, RUP)
- The company has not previously participated in a similar accelerator programme (e.g. Health Founders Estonia, Prototron).
- A shareholders’ agreement is in place
- Intellectual property ownership and usage rights are clearly defined
Additional conditions and exceptions:
- An Estonian affiliated with an Estonian research institution qualifies; Estonians abroad must confirm their intention to relocate activities to Estonia
- For foreign applicants, the connection to Estonia must be justified on a case-by-case basis
- FFF funding (family, friends, fools), initial angel investments, and prize money are allowed
- During the accelerator, RUP funding may be used if activities are clearly separated
- Accelerator grant funding cannot be used as RUP co-financing
- The company’s technology maturity level must be at least TRL 2–3

We accept new startups twice a year – once in the spring and once in the fall. In addition to the focus topics, it is possible to request support from key and specialized mentors as needed. The incubator manager can always recommend which mentor or community member to approach with your question.
The evaluation panel will take place on June 4 in Tallinn at Tehnopol and will be held on-site.
The accelerator starts on August 1, 2026.
The DeepTech accelerator runs in parallel in both Tallinn and Tartu. Trainings and events take place alternately in both cities once a month, so teams are expected to participate on-site in both Tallinn and Tartu. When applying, we ask you to primarily consider the location of your university.

The DeepTech accelerator is part of the DeepTech startup network. The network has been established to consolidate and strengthen existing activities through which the state invests over €12 million in deep tech to support the growth of science-based companies. Its goal is to bring together researchers and entrepreneurs to accelerate the transfer of research-based solutions into business, foster strong deep tech startups, and create high-tech, sustainable jobs.. Through public investment, the network also creates the conditions for greater private capital involvement in later development stages, strengthening the overall development of Estonia’s deep tech startup ecosystem. The Deep Tech Startup Network is funded by the Ministry of Economic Affairs and Communications.
